Our Ph.D. program offers opportunities for advanced independent research and study, culminating in presentation and defense of a dissertation. The Ph.D. degree is normally completed in three to five years (a two-year minimum applies if students already hold a recognized M.Sc. degree). During this time, students take a minimum of three courses.

If I instead focused on getting good research experience, and landing a tenure-track job, at that point my salary would be at least 80K a year, which is approximately double my postdoc salary. If for some reason having a high salary in the short-term is important to you, then you shouldn't be looking for postdoc jobs, or even tenure-track jobs, because they don't pay that well.
